Sea slugs of southern South America

The Chilean and Magellanic nudipleuran fauna was in extreme taxonomic confusion and has been significally neglected lasting recent decades. Within the framework of this book a comprehensive revision was made on the basis of more than 2000 recently collected specimens which were investigated externally, anatomically and, when necessary, by histological and ultrastructural means. In addition, all relevant type and museum material was re-examined. Of 108 species of the Nudipleura reported from Chile and the Magellanic region, only 65 are considered to be valid herein. Of these 65 species, 44 were found when making collections for this study. Of these 13 species were undescribed, and 2 species were new records for the southern hemisphere.
